KATHAKALI. Kathakali means Story-Play. “Katha-Story” and “kali-play”. It was one of the amazing time to see something new we never experienced to see it live. Worthy of each moment. It’s a perfect combination of dance, drama, music and religious theme. An oldest form of classical dance originated more than 500 years ago in Southern state of Kerala. From expression, playing with eyes and the way they express a story through their dance is really incredible. They are generally performed by men wearing headgear, swirled skirt and junk ornaments. The artists through their graceful body movement plays the mythological characters from the Hindu epics like Mahabharata and Ramayana. A traditional drum, known as Chenda is played to accompany by one or two singers. Must watch if you plan to visit there. They also give opportunity to perform along at last. Yamuna Ghat Aarti Yamuna Ghat Aarti happens to be at Kesi Ghat which is known to be as Kesi Ghat from the belief that Lord Krishna took a bath after killing the demon Kesi. Since then, devotees rush in huge numbers to seek blessings of the Lord. An elaborate Aarti is practised every evening, as a ritual for Yamuna Devi. We went to attend this Aarti at around 6:00 PM since Aarti starts around 6:15 - 6:30 PM and is usually for 1 hour. To get a fine spot you have to reach there on time. The people there are so devoted and so obeisances towards Krishna that you’ll see people in another world chanting the Aarti and mantra. The essence of being present there is incredible. You’ll be amazed by the rituals they follow everyday and Aarti been done with same energy and more devotion towards Krishna. The place is more idyllic for even watching sunsets and sunrises and also perfect to just sit in Peace and meditate, as the place is so serene in the entire Vrindavan. This place is also known for the belief that Lord Krishna did the divine dance with Gopis (Maharaas), spread the message of divine love with his lover Radha, stole the clothes of the bathing cowgirl maidens (gopis), and vanquished various demons.  You can also enjoy the view by sitting in Boat and watching the entire Aarti, It’s worth the experience if you want to see things differently. Quick Tips: Aarti happens in morning as well as evening. * Do not bathe alone in the river. Go with a group. * Even if you are a good swimmer, do not venture into deep water. * There is no fee to attend the Aarti, so don’t get your pocket loose for that. * Do not go late at night. Vrindavan is popularly known as the “town of temples” and the “Land of God” This post is going to be bit informational about Cultural Norms and some basic Etiquettes for Temples. The thing that first click in our mind is what to wear in such places. I personally preferred to wear Kurta and Dhuti which is a very decent and traditional thing recommended to wear. It was really a good feeling Carrying Kurta and Dhoti for there. Quick Tip: Women and men should dress conservatively. Traditional Indian clothing is recommended. Women should cover themselves and appropriately and should ideally have their head covered when visiting a temple. This can be done with a simple shawl or piece of cloth. Another thing that comes in our mind is what to carry, It is preferable to carry as least as possible since there are a lot of monkeys and much chances that you can be pick pocketed. Just carry your necessaries in a money belt, a pouch under your shirt, or a pocket sewn into your clothing, not in your pockets or exposed bags. Cultural and Social Norms: In India people use their right hand to eat, as well as to offer and take things from people. The left hand is considered unclean. To greet someone, it is good manners to put your palms together and say “Namaste” or “Hare Krishna”. Etiquettes for Temples & Holy Places: You have to leave your shoes outside temples. One tip is to use an inexpensive pair of sandals when visiting temples or pay someone a rupee or two to watch your shoes for you. You may be approached by persons asking for donations for you to take photographs. Do not blindly accept that these persons are bona-fide. If you circle the deities (circle the temple) this should always be done clockwise. While sitting in a temple, you should not point your legs toward the deities. These were some quick tips that you can keep in your mind while visiting Vrindavan. Iskcon Temple: jaya sri-krishna-chaitanya prabhu nityananda sri-adwaita gadadhara shrivasadi-gaura-bhakta-vrinda As preachers of the Krishna consciousness movement, we first offer our obeisances to Sri Caitanya Mahaprabhu by chanting this Panca-tattva mantra; then we say,  Hare Krsna, Hare Krsna, Krsna Krsna, Hare Hare/ Hare Rama, Hare Rama, Rama Rama, Hare Hare. This is the first thing which you will hear in Iskcon Temple and People paying reverence to Lord Krishna and ambling Hare Krishna. One of the most magnificent and beautiful temples of Vrindavan, ISKCON Temple was built by the International Society for Krishna Consciousness (ISKCON). The temple is popularly known as Raman-Reti and houses idols of Krishna and his brother Balaram, along with Radha besides her Shyam Sunder. ISKCON Temple's complex is also the samadhi (final resting place) of the philosopher and founder of ISKCON, A. C. Bhaktivedanta Swami Prabhupada, a white marble tomb that pays respect to his life and contributions. If you’re here around Janmashtami in September / October or for Holi in March, be sure to visit this temple for the sheer air of enthusiasm and celebration. #iskcon #iskcontemple #harekrishna #harerama #vrindavan #vrindavandham #radheradhe #devotion #love #krishna #shotoniphone #saurabhtheexplorer #saurabhsetia #travel #traveling #peace #india #photographer #wanderlust #explore #bbctravel #letsguide #lonelyplanet #iamatraveller #passionpassport #cnntravel #forbestravelguide #lovetheworld #earth (at Iskcon vrindavan) https://www.instagram.com/p/CB_JA5EA9YA/?igshid=q3jc6age6et4
